Kowalski Rennes, France

Kowalski is a folk-rock band from Rennes, Brittany, France. Started in 2003.

"Kowalski" (2005)
"A room for two" (2007)
"All things brought back to daylight" (2010)
"Driftwood Houses" (2014)

Members:

Mathieu Eveillard (Acoustic Guitar + vocals)
Benjamin Bourgine (Electric Guitar + vocals)
Fred Pons (Bass)
Bruno Allain (Drums)
